When I use the one touch on the drivers side window and try and wind the window back up it has a mind of its own.

It goes up and then down three times before it will let me wind it up properly.

any ideas I sounds like a sensor?

Just guessing here, but it sounds like your motor thinks it has encountered something in the window as it tries to close.

If you put one hand on the inside of the glass and help to push it up, does it close first time ??

The detection is normally done by increased current draw from the motor, so possibly your window track needs cleaning, or the mechanism lubricating ??
